Quote from LeeD:
However, it is totally misleading to claim that AmiBroker can get better (or more) data from Interactive Brokers than other charting tools.I guess the point of this rant is IB doesn't provide tick price history and the prices IB provides in real time are not suitable for reconstruction of 1-minute bars.
If you trade on, say, 5-minute time frame, all of this will have hardly any impact.
If you are relying on anybody's tick data to reconstruct bars then you are fooling yourself. I have used Bloomberg, IB, and several other data providers. They all have issues.
IB takes the best approach in that they provider 300 ms bars as that tends to filter the outlyer data. And if you can deal with 5 sec intervals you trade their 5 second interval bars, which reconstruct perfectly to the historical.